Episode Description
Although there's enough data to show that K-12 schools are not driving COVID-19 transmission, many are still closed even though bars, restaurants, and gyms are open. Brown economist Dr. Emily Oster returns to the podcast to talk with Stephanie Desmon about the latest data on schools and COVID-19, why many places haven't prioritized reopening schools, and what might get us out of this situation.
